içinde hücre içeriğini oluşturan bir ASP.net MVC uygulaması geliştiriyorum.ASP.NET MVC, Grid.MVC
Daha önce bir ürün tablosunu görüntülemek için aşağıdaki kodu kullandım. Bu iyi çalıştı
foreach (var item in Model)
{
<div class="row">
<div class="cell">
@Html.ActionLink(item.productName, "ViewProduct", "Showcase",
new { productID = item.productID }, null)
</div>
<div class="cell">
@item.quantity
</div>
<div class="cell">
@item.price
</div>
</div>
}
, ben ürünün ayrıntılarını görüntüleyen görünüme yönlendirmek için bir bağlantı olarak Nx1'st elemanını yapmak başardı.
Daha sonra MVC.Grid Nuget paketini kullanarak ürün tablosunu görüntülemek için GridView uygulamasını uygulamak istedim.
Şebeke düzgün çalışıyor ancak Nx1'in öğesinin bağlantıyı yapabilmesi için bağlantı olarak yapamıyorum.
Bunu denedim ama çalışmıyor. Ben Nx1 hücrede olsun
@Html.Grid(Model).Columns(columns =>{
columns.Add(model => model.productName).Titled("Name").Filterable(true)
.RenderValueAs(o => Html.ActionLink(o.productName, "ViewProduct", "Showcase",
new { productID = o.productID }, null));
columns.Add(model => model.quantity).Titled("Quantity Available");
columns.Add(model => model.price).Titled("Price");
}).WithPaging(3).Sortable(true)
çıktısı:
<a href="/Showcase/ViewProduct/?productID=15">Galaxy Note 3</a>
İstenilen çıktı: Galaxy Note 3
bana yardım edin. Teşekkürler. Bu
columns.Add(model => model.productName).Titled("Name")
.Filterable(true).Sanitized(false).Encoded(false).
RenderValueAs(model => Html.ActionLink(model.productName,
"ViewProduct", "Showcase", new { productID = model.productID }, null)
.ToHtmlString());
columns.Add (modelini => model.productName) (true) .Titled ("Ad"). Filtrelenebilir .RenderValueAs (model => Html.ActionLink (deneyin sorunu çözüldü –
Hala çalışmıyor Aynı çıktıyı alıyorum – RandomUser
çıktısını gösterebilir ve istediğinizi gösterebilir misiniz? –